Onboarding: Migrating Helvane builds to the Strix hermetic build system. All deps are pinned in the lockfile; no network fetches at build time. Support should route cache-miss complaints to the Drell queue. To reproduce a sealed release build, you must first unlock the signing cache, which requires the recovery passphrase given below.

strongbox words: oliael-gilax-lamael

## Limits & Quotas — Brindlehop Relevance Tuning

Relevance experiments on Brindlehop are quota-gated: max concurrent A/B buckets, capped query-sample rates, and a hard ceiling on reranker latency budget. Exceeding any limit auto-pauses the experiment. Changes require sign-off in the weekly sync. Current limit constants are listed below.

constants for yaduf-fahag:
BUDGETS = {
    "kelix": 528,
    "briwyn": 734,
}

## Break-Glass Access: Scanline Bridge

Hey reviewer — context for the Scanline barcode integration. The bridge daemon talks to Pellgrove handheld scanners over a local socket; if the pairing cache corrupts, scanners go dark floor-wide and the PR's retry logic won't save you. That's what break-glass mode is for: it bypasses pairing and accepts raw scans with full audit logging. Trigger it from the bridge admin shell, acknowledge the warning, and supply the recovery passphrase listed directly below this paragraph.

strongbox words: druath-quenael

## Releases

Quick note for the sync: GarageGlance v2.4 ships the occupancy feed for the Marlowe Street deck, now polling sensors every 30 seconds instead of two minutes. Counts should stop drifting during rush hour. Tag releases off `main`, run the feed smoke test, and ping Tova if the diff looks weird. All release artifacts must be verified against the key below.

signing key of tahog-tajog = bky6_QV8tna